You may wonder why your most elaborate plans seem to end in disorder. The term entropy that describes the loss of order in physical systems has a destablizing effect on every area of our daily lives. For our lives and each daily experience are subject to the same inefficiencies that must be considered in laboratory experiments in science. From birth until death we must watch the fruits of our labors be demininished by entropy's effect. From the energy that is lost when we eat food or try to heat or cool our houses, entropy is there to detract from our energy transfers. Any activity that we can imagine must be met with determination. Every odd job, changing oil in your car to cutting your lawn, is given to multiple inflences of entropy..
